#1468de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1468de is composed of 7.8% red, 40.8% green and 87.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 91% cyan, 53.2% magenta, 0% yellow and 12.9% black. It has a hue angle of 215 degrees, a saturation of 83.5% and a lightness of 47.5%. #1468de color hex could be obtained by blending #28d0ff with #0000bd. Closest websafe color is: #0066cc.

#1468de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#1468de has RGB values of R:20, G:104, B:222 and CMYK values of C:0.91, M:0.53, Y:0, K:0.13. Its decimal value is 1337566.

Hex triplet 1468de #1468de
RGB Decimal 20, 104, 222 rgb(20,104,222)
RGB Percent 7.8, 40.8, 87.1 rgb(7.8%,40.8%,87.1%)
CMYK 91, 53, 0, 13
HSL 215°, 83.5, 47.5 hsl(215,83.5%,47.5%)
HSV (or HSB) 215°, 91, 87.1
Web Safe 0066cc #0066cc
CIE-LAB 46.072, 21.801, -66.485
XYZ 18.421, 15.322, 71.09
xyY 0.176, 0.146, 15.322
CIE-LCH 46.072, 69.968, 288.155
CIE-LUV 46.072, -22.871, -101.548
Hunter-Lab 39.143, 15.502, -80.28
Binary 00010100, 01101000, 11011110

Shades and Tints of #1468de

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010306 is the darkest color, while #f3f8fe is the lightest one.

Tones of #1468de

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#717881 is the less saturated color, while #0165f1 is the most saturated one.
